学习情境3:单片机最小系统的设计与实现.ppt

学习情境3:单片机最小系统的设计与实现.ppt

  1. 1、本文档共66页,可阅读全部内容。
  2. 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
学习情境3:单片机最小系统的设计与实现.ppt

3. 单片机程序烧录器 PC机通信线 单片机程序烧录器 电源 三.单片机应用程序集成调试环境 ·调用集成调试环境 ·在欢迎界面上选择“取消”进入集成调试环境 ·选择并打开要调试的文件 在打开文件界面上选择文件存储路径 注:文件名8个字符以内 在打开文件界面上选择文件名 ·编译或汇编打开的程序源文件 生成目标代码并装入仿真器 ·消息窗口提示源程序语法错误 消息窗口提示源程序语法错误 ·目标代码产生成功的消息提示和符号提示 圆点符号提示 箭头表示程序执行当前位置 ·程序调试方法 全速运行、单步、跟踪、运行到光标、断点等调试方式 ·程序运行过程中的可观察项目 通用寄存器和特殊功能寄存器 任意内容的观察窗口 汇编语言调试的参数观察窗口 C语言调试的变量观察窗口 * 学习情境3 单片机最小系统设计与实现 单片机系统应用电路设计与实现 一.基本要求 片选信号: 4个 地址信号: 4个 安装: 独立电路板结构 I/O口线: P3口,P1口 数据总线: AD0~AD7 二.单片机选择 1. 选择依据 ? 产品性能指标 ? 是否主流产品 2. MCS-51系列单片机 ? 个人知识背景 选择使用过的或熟悉的产品,提高开发效率; 选择性能与设计要求匹配的产品,降低成本; 选择技术成熟、客户群庞大、货源充足的产品; MCS-51系列单片机有众多性能优异的兼容产品、成熟的开发环境、世界上最大的单片机客户群、高性价比、畅通的供货渠道,是初学者的首选机型。 三.单片机最小系统组成 1. 8031最小系统组成 8031是MCS-51系列单片机早期产品之一,其最小系统需要在外部扩展程序存储器,成本高、性能差,现已退出市场。 2. 8051最小系统组成 8051也是MCS-51系列单片机早期产品之一,内建一次性可编程只读存储器 ( PROM ) ,只需要很少的外围元件即可组成最小系统。现已有内建 Flash存储器的兼容产品,8051已经被使用上更为方便的AT89C51 等单片机产品所代替。 四.8051系列单片机功能扩展 1. 功能扩展框图 P0 P2 WR RD INT0 INT1 EA PSEN 分离电路 译码电路 复位电路 RST 时钟电路 X0 X1 单片机 NC +5V/GND 显示电路 模数转换电路 数模转换电路 键盘控制电路 模拟量输入 模拟量输出 D0~D7 CS CS WR WR WR CS CS WR RD RD 单片机为了完成更加复杂的工作必须进行功能扩展。 2. 安装结构 ALE +5V GND GND C1 P3.4 C2 D7 C3 D6 C4 D5 A1 D4 A2 D3 A3 D2 A4 D1 RD D0 WR RST P3.2 +5V 单片机电路 P3.3 P1.2 GND GND P1.6 P1.6 TXD RXD P3.3 P3.5 P3.5 P1.5 P1.5 P1.4 P1.4 P1.3 P1.3 P1.2 P1.1 P1.1 P1.0 P1.0 +5V +5V 单片机P0口为数据/地址复用端口,为了得到低8位地址,需要设计数据/地址分离电路。 五.数据/地址分离电路设计 六.地址译码电路设计 I/O端口不需要用地址进行访问定位,但仍然需要片选信号进行访问控制,I/O端口访问控制信号的产生方法包括:全地址译码、部分地址译码、地址信号线直接作为I/O选通信号(直接选择)。 ·全地址译码 全部地址参与译码,产生的控制信号对应唯一地址。 ·部分地址译码 部分地址参与译码,产生的控制信号对应某一地址区域,而不是唯一地址。 ·直接选择 直接使用地址线作为读/写访问控制信号线。 1. 全地址译码电路设计 · 3-8译码器(74LS138)性能分析 0 1 1 1 1 1 1 1 1 1 1 1 0 0 1 0 1 1 1 1 1 1 1 1 0 1 0 0 1 1 0 1 1 1 1 1 1 0 1 1 0 0 1 1 1 0 1 1 1 1 1 0 0 1 0 0 1 1 1 1 0 1 1 1 0 1 1 1 0 0 1 1 1 1 1 0 1 1 0 1 0 1 0 0 1 1 1 1 1 1 0 1 0 0 1 1 0 0 1 1 1 1 1 1 1 0 0 0 0 1 0 0 C B A E3 E2 E1 Y7 Y6 Y5 Y4 Y3 Y2 Y1 Y0 选 择 使 能 输 出 输 入 74LS138 74LS138逻辑功能真值表 74LS133地址信号输入 A15 A14 A13

文档评论(0)

cnsg + 关注
实名认证
内容提供者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档